Comparison review

The Galaxy Tab E 8.0 has a score of 64.9, which is better than the Samsung Galaxy Tab 10.1v's 57.1 score. The Galaxy Tab E 8.0 is a newer device, and it's also lighter and somewhat thinner than the Samsung Galaxy Tab 10.1v. Both devices in this review work with Android operating system, but the Galaxy Tab E 8.0 has the newer 5.1 Lollipop version and Samsung Galaxy Tab 10.1v has Android 3.0.

Samsung Galaxy Tab E 8.0 features a little bit better performance than Samsung Galaxy Tab 10.1v, because it has more cores. The Galaxy Tab 10.1v has a little more vivid display than Galaxy Tab E 8.0, because although it has a quite worse pixels quantity per inch of screen, and they both have the same 800 x 1280 resolution, the Galaxy Tab 10.1v also counts with a bigger screen.

The Samsung Galaxy Tab E 8.0 features a slightly better camera than Galaxy Tab 10.1v, although it has a way lower (HD) video quality and a lot less mega pixels back camera. The Samsung Galaxy Tab E 8.0 counts with a very superior storage for applications, games, photos and videos than Samsung Galaxy Tab 10.1v, and although they both have the same 16 GB internal memory capacity, the Samsung Galaxy Tab E 8.0 also has an external SD slot that holds a maximum of 128 GB.

The Galaxy Tab 10.1v has a much better battery duration than Galaxy Tab E 8.0, because it has a 37% bigger battery capacity.
